I like to get some parts from the todo list done. The switching into
sniff mode when a connection is idle seems to be an interesting start,
because this will reduce the power consumption of idle connections and
thus should give us more battery life for our notebooks. Any ideas?
Anyone who already played with the sniff mode? Any recommendations what
we should pay attention to?
